Widespread lockdown seems to have increased the number of talks I can make it to. For instance, this week I listened to sessions on my employer's finances and an introduction to Emacs Lisp, next week I have an artificial intelligence symposium, Knowledge Discovery and Data Mining, and the following week Charles Schwab offer their occasional Navigating Today's US Market webcast so there is quite a range of topics finding its way into my calendar. Forcing remote attendance is helpful: for example, so many of the British Computer Society events occur in or near London, which is useless for me; this year I can finally attend that annual AI symposium. Having the speaker system on my desk makes for comfortable listening.
